Chewy Rice Krispie Oatmeal Cookies

These Chewy Rice Krispie Oatmeal Cookies are a delightful twist on a classic treat! The combination of crispy cereal, hearty oats, and a buttery dough creates a satisfyingly chewy and flavorful cookie perfect for any occasion.

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, softened
  • 1/2 cup granulated sugar
  • 1/2 cup packed brown s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 1/2 cups rolled oats
  • 3 cups Rice Krispies cereal

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. In a large bowl, cream together the softened but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y.
  3. Beat in the egg and vanilla extract until well combined.
  4. In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t.
  5.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ined.
  6. Stir in the rolled oats and Rice Krispies cereal until evenly distributed.
  7. Drop by rounded tablespoons onto ungreased baking sheets.
  8. Bake for 9-11 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own.
  9. Let cool on the baking sheets for a few min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

For extra flavor, add 1/2 cup of chocolate chips or chopped nuts to the dough. Store in an airtight container at room temperature.
